数字乡村建设与农业绿色发展深度融合是推动农业高质量发展的新动力引擎。本文选取2011-2021年中国31个省级面板数据,构建数字乡村建设和农业绿色全要素生产率的评价体系,多维度分析数字乡村建设对农业绿色全要素生产率的影响及作用机制。研究发现,数字乡村建设既可以直接促进农业绿色全要素生产率提升,也可以通过带动绿色技术进步而促进农业绿色全要素生产率提升,还可以通过降低土地资源错配、资本资源错配、劳动力资源错配程度而间接促进农业绿色全要素生产率。数字乡村建设对农业绿色全要素生产率的影响异质性明显,东部地区、南方、粮食主产区的数字乡村建设的正向推动作用较强。
Digital Rural Construction,Misallocation of Resource Elements,and Agricultural Green Total Factor Productivity
The deep integration of digital rural construction and agricultural green development is a new driving force for promoting high-quality agricultural development.Selecting 31 provincial panel data of China from 2011-2021,this paper builds an evaluation system of digital rural construction and agricul-tural green total factor productivity to analyze the impact of digital rural construction on agricultural green total factor productivity and its mechanism in a multi-dimensional way.Research has found that the construction of digital rural areas can directly improve agricultural green total factor productivity,or improve agricultural green total factor productivity by driving green technology progress.It can also indi-rectly improve agricultural green total factor productivity by alleviating land resource mismatch,capital resource mismatch,and labor resource mismatch.The heterogeneity of the impact of digital rural con-struction on agricultural green total factor productivity is obvious,and the positive driving effect of dig-ital rural construction in the eastern region,southern region,and major grain producing areas is strong.
